BANKRUPT’S OFFENCES
While awaiting trial on two charges of breaches of the Bankruptcy Act John Gilbert Helleur (Mr Singer! pleaded guilty to the offences before Mr. Justice Herdman in the Supreme Court yesterday. Prisoner was remanded until Friday for sentence.
